The Assessment Process
The Adult ADHD assessment process in the UK typically includes numerous key phases:
Initial Consultation: An initial meeting with a healthcare professional (GP, psychologist, or psychiatrist) to discuss concerns and signs.Screening Tools: Completing self-assessment surveys such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) and others to evaluate possible ADHD characteristics.Scientific Interview: A thorough interview that covers medical history, developmental history, and conversations about the symptoms experienced.Security Information: Gathering information from family, friends, and sometimes previous academic or work records to provide context for behaviours.Last Review: The clinician evaluates all collected information and figures out whether an ADHD diagnosis is suitable.Table 1: Overview of the Adult ADHD Assessment ProcessStageDescriptionPreliminary ConsultationConsulting with a health care professional to discuss symptoms and concernsScreening ToolsUse of self-assessment questionnaires to assess ADHD qualitiesScientific InterviewThorough conversation into individual, medical, and developmental historyCollateral InformationInput from those near to the person for detailed understandingFinal ReviewClinician analysis leading to a diagnosis or additional referralsWhat to Expect During the Assessment

For how long does the assessment process take?
The assessment process can vary, but it usually takes about 2 to 3 hours for the preliminary assessment. Follow-up visits might likewise be needed.
2. Can I get evaluated through the NHS?
Yes, assessments can be received through the NHS. However, waiting times may be longer compared to private services.
3. What if I am identified with ADHD?
If identified with ADHD, you will be provided with a treatment strategy customized to your requirements. This can include medication, treatment, or other supportive interventions.
4. Is Adult ADHD dealt with differently than in children?
Yes, treatment prepare for adults can be various due to the different life duties and difficulties that differ from those dealt with in youth.
5. Can I get assessed without a referral from my GP?
While referrals prevail, some private clinics allow self-referrals without needing a GP to refer you.
